2. Definitions

OneCinema GmbH's data protection declaration is based on the terms used by the European legislator when the basic data protection regulation (GDPR) was issued. The detailed definitions can be found in Art. 4 GDPR. Essentially, these are the following terms, described here in simplified form:

a) Personal data:

This is all information available to us as a responsible person to determine you as a natural person. (e.g. name, address, e-mail, telephone number, IP address etc.)

b) Person concerned:

This is you as a natural person, if we have identified you or can identify you.

c) Processing:

Processing is any collection, storage, further processing, forwarding, archiving and deletion of data. It is irrelevant whether the process is carried out automatically with the aid of IT systems or whether it is carried out manually (e.g. by letter).

d) Restriction of processing:

Restriction of processing is the marking of stored personal data with the aim of restricting their future processing.

e) Profiling:

Profiling is any type of automated processing of your data, which consists in using these data to evaluate certain personal aspects relating to you. In particular, to analyse or predict aspects relating to your job performance, economic situation, health, personal preferences, interests, behaviour, whereabouts or change of location.

f) Pseudonymization:

This is a process to identify your personal data. In the following, only this identifier will be used and without the original key or a "reference database" this pseudonym cannot be resolved (e.g. allocation of a customer number).

g) Responsible Person:

The person responsible or responsible for processing is OneCinema GmbH with whom you have a contractual relationship. It is crucial that we can decide independently on the processing methods and means.

h) Contract processor:

A processor is a company that has been commissioned by OneCinema GmbH to assist you in the collection, processing, storage, forwarding or deletion of your data. Usually these are IT service providers, but also waste disposal companies that are commissioned, for example, with the destruction of documents.

i) Consent:

Consent is any expression of will given by you for a specific individual case. You will be fully informed about what you are consenting to.

5. Rights of the data subject

In accordance with Chapter 3 of the GDPR, you have the following rights as a data subject. In order to fulfil our obligations in connection with your rights in accordance with the law, please address appropriate inquiries to our data protection officer.

a) Art. 15 Right to information

You have an unlimited right to request information about the personal data processed by you. This information must be provided to you free of charge. You may request information on the following information, a copy of which must also be sent to you

  • the purpose of processing your data,
  • the categories of data,
  • the internal and external recipients of your data,
  • the duration of data storage,
  • their rights under Chapter 3, in connection with data processing,
  • the origin of the data if it was not collected from you,
  • whether a profile has been created,
  • whether your data has been transferred to a third country (non-EU and non-EEA),
  • which data protection authority is responsible for our respective company

b) Art. 16 Right of rectification

Should we process incorrect data from you, you can have this corrected at any time by your contact person.

c) Art. 17 Right of cancellation

You have the right to request the deletion of your personal data at any time. We may be required by law to retain your data for a certain period of time (e.g. 6 years for business mail or 10 years for tax-related documents). In such a case we will block your data record until the retention period has expired and then delete the data record accordingly. Please address deletion requests to the data protection officer, who will exercise your rights in our company on your behalf.

d) Art. 18 Right to limit processing

If you dispute the accuracy of our personal data, or if you refuse to have your data deleted and instead demand the restriction (e.g. in the case of advertising mail), you can demand the restriction of processing from us. We will then set your data to blocked.

e) Art. 19 Obligations of notification in connection with correction, deletion or restriction

We are obliged to inform all recipients of your data of any correction, deletion or restriction requested by you, insofar as this is possible and can be realized with a reasonable effort. We will inform you about the recipients of your data if you request this.

f) Art. 20 Right to data transfer

You have the right at any time to request our company to transfer your data to another responsible person. This refers to all master data that we keep about you. If technically possible, we will provide the data record in a common machine-readable format (e.g. .csv).

g) Art. 21 Right of objection

If a data processing has been justified on the basis of article 6, paragraph I, letter f (so-called legitimate interest), you may object to the processing in this context.

6. Processing operations

In this section we will describe the data processing that is connected with our internet offer or that applies to a general business relationship between you and our company.

The following legal bases serve us for the processing of your data.

Art. 6 I lit. a GDPR serves our company as a legal basis for processing operations for which we obtain consent for a specific processing purpose.

If the processing of your data is necessary for the performance of a contract to which you are a party, as is the case, for example, with processing operations required for the delivery of goods or the provision of other services or consideration, the processing is based on Art. 6 I lit. b GDPR. The same shall apply to such processing operations which are necessary for the performance of pre-contractual measures, for example in cases of inquiries about our products or services.

If our company is subject to a legal obligation which makes the processing of personal data necessary, for example to fulfil tax obligations, the processing is based on Art. 6 I lit. c GDPR.

In rare cases, the processing of personal data may be necessary to protect the vital interests of the person concerned or of another natural person. This would be the case, for example, if a visitor to our company was injured and his name, age, health insurance details or other vital information had to be passed on to a doctor, hospital or other third party. In this case the processing would be based on Art. 6 I lit. d GDPR.

Finally, processing operations could be based on Art. 6 I lit. f GDPR. Processing operations that are not covered by any of the above legal bases are based on this legal basis if the processing is necessary to protect a legitimate interest of our company or a third party, unless the interests, fundamental rights and freedoms of you outweigh the processing. We are permitted to carry out such processing operations in particular because they have been specifically mentioned by the European legislator.

Cookies

The Internet pages partly use so-called cookies. Cookies do not damage your computer and do not contain viruses. Cookies serve to make our offer more user-friendly, effective and safer. Cookies are small text files that are stored on your computer and saved by your browser.

Most of the cookies we use are so-called "session cookies". They are automatically deleted at the end of your visit. Other cookies remain stored on your end device until you delete them. These cookies enable us to recognize your browser on your next visit.

You can set your browser so that you are informed about the setting of cookies and allow cookies only in individual cases, exclude the acceptance of cookies for certain cases or in general and activate the automatic deletion of cookies when closing the browser. If you deactivate cookies, the functionality of this website may be limited.

Cookies that are required to carry out the electronic communication process or to provide certain functions that you have requested (e.g. shopping basket function) are stored on the basis of Art. 6 para. 1 lit. f GDPR. We, as website operators, have a legitimate interest in the storage of cookies for the technically error-free and optimized provision of our services. Insofar as other cookies (e.g. cookies to analyze your surfing behavior) are stored, they are treated separately in this privacy policy.

Server log data

OneCinema GmbH or our website provider collects data about access to our website and stores it as "server log files". The following data is logged in this way:

  • - Visited website
  • - Time at the time of access
  • - Amount of data sent in bytes
  • - Source/reference from which you reached to the page
  • - Used Browser
  • - Operating system used
  • - IP address used (anonymized)

The data collected is only used for statistical analysis and to improve the website. However, we reserve the right to check the server log files subsequently if there are concrete indications of illegal use.

7. Protection / encryption

This site uses SSL or TLS encryption for security reasons and to protect the transmission of confidential content such as orders or inquiries that you send to us as the site operator. You can recognize an encrypted connection by the fact that the address line of the browser changes from "http://" to "https://" and by the lock symbol in your browser line.

If the SSL or TLS encryption is activated, the data you transmit to us cannot be read by third parties.
